A string of towns on a bend

The Riverland isn't a single place so much as a chain of river towns, each with its own personality, strung along the Murray's great curves. Knowing them helps you plan.

Renmark and Paringa

The upper-river hub, Renmark has the polished riverfront, the grand community-owned hotel and the closest access to the dramatic Murtho cliffs and Chowilla floodplain. Twin town Paringa, just across the bridge, is houseboat-hire country.

Berri and Loxton

Berri is the commercial heart, with a smart riverfront precinct and wetland trails. Loxton, set on a horseshoe bend, leans into heritage with its excellent historical village and a strong agricultural identity - citrus, almonds and vines.

Barmera, Waikerie and the downstream towns

Barmera sits beside the vast Lake Bonney, a hub for water sports and the Loch Luna wetlands. Waikerie and Morgan, further downstream, are quieter, framed by towering limestone cliffs and rich in paddle-steamer history. Pick the towns that match your trip - wine, wetlands, heritage or houseboats - and build outward from there.
